2. What is Agricultural Grafting Stretch Film?


Agricultural grafting stretch film is a type of plastic film that is designed specifically for the grafting of plants. It is typically made from high-quality polyethylene or similar materials that provide excellent stretchability and durability. This film is used to wrap around grafted plants, creating a conducive environment that promotes healing and growth. The film protects the graft union from environmental stressors and pests, ensuring a higher success rate for the graft.

Key Characteristics of Grafting Stretch Film


- **High Stretchability:** Allows for easy wrapping around various plant shapes and sizes.
- **Breathable Material:** Facilitates gas exchange, preventing overheating and moisture buildup.
- **UV Resistant:** Offers protection from harmful UV rays, extending the life of the graft.
- **Biodegradable Options:** Environmentally-friendly alternatives are available.

3. Importance of Grafting in Agriculture


Grafting is a crucial agricultural technique that allows growers to combine the best traits of two different plants into one. This process is essential for enhancing disease resistance, improving yield, and developing new varieties.

Benefits of Grafting


- **Disease Resistance:** Grafting helps plants resist various diseases, allowing for healthier crops.
- **Diverse Varieties:** Growers can create hybrid plants with desirable characteristics.
- **Rootstock Advantages:** Using a robust rootstock can enhance nutrient uptake and adaptability.
- **Faster Maturity:** Grafted plants often mature faster compared to non-grafted counterparts.

4. Benefits of Using Grafting Stretch Film


The application of grafting stretch film offers numerous advantages that contribute to successful crop production.

Enhanced Graft Union Formation


The film provides the necessary humidity and warmth, promoting quicker healing at the graft union. This leads to a stronger bond between the rootstock and the scion.

Pest and Disease Protection


By covering the graft, the film acts as a barrier against pests and pathogens, significantly reducing the risk of graft failure.

Improved Microclimate


The film maintains an optimal microclimate around the graft union, ensuring that the plants receive adequate moisture and warmth, essential for growth.

Cost-Effective Solution


Using grafting stretch film can reduce labor costs and increase the overall success rate of grafting, ultimately leading to higher profits.

5. Effective Application Techniques for Grafting Stretch Film


Applying grafting stretch film correctly is crucial for maximizing its benefits. Here are some effective techniques:

1. Prepare the Graft Properly


Before applying the film, ensure the graft is clean and properly aligned. Use a sharp knife for clean cuts and avoid any unnecessary damage.

2. Wrap Firmly but Gently


When wrapping the graft, use a firm grip, but avoid over-tightening, which could hinder growth. Ensure that the film is snug but allows for some movement.

3. Overlap Layers


When applying multiple layers of film, ensure that you overlap them adequately to prevent any gaps that could expose the graft to outside elements.

4. Monitor and Adjust


Regularly check the wrapped graft for signs of stress or failure. If necessary, adjust the film to provide better ventilation or moisture control.

8. Frequently Asked Questions (FAQs)


Q1: How long should grafting stretch film be kept on the graft?


A1: It is recommended to leave the grafting stretch film on for 2-4 weeks, depending on the plant species and environmental conditions. Monitor for growth to determine the optimal removal time.

Q2: Can I reuse grafting stretch film?


A2: While some stretch films can be reused if they remain intact, it's generally best to use new film for each graft to prevent contamination and ensure effectiveness.

Q3: What types of plants benefit most from grafting stretch film?


A3: Most plants can benefit from grafting stretch film, particularly those that are susceptible to disease or require specific environmental conditions for successful grafting.

Q4: Is grafting stretch film eco-friendly?


A4: Many manufacturers now offer biodegradable options, making grafting stretch film more environmentally friendly compared to traditional plastic films.
